    The crew aboard a 47-foot Motor Life Boat from Coast Guard Station Cape Disappointment tow the disabled sailing vessel Turtle Dove across a rough Columbia River Bar, Nov. 7, 2015. The two sailors aboard the vessel got caught in a storm, became disoriented, had trouble with their sails and eventually asked for assistance in coming in across the Columbia River Bar.
